Davao Aguilas take on Global Cebu FC in Tagum

- Michael Angelo S. Murillo

SAN MIGUEL Davao Aguilas FC plays its third straight game on its home turf in Tagum City today, taking on visiting Global Cebu FC in midweek action at the Philippine­s Football League (PFL).

Playing their third game in two weeks at the Davao del Norte Sports Complex, the Aguilas, currently sixth place in the standings with a 0-4-3 record and four points, look to get their first-ever full three points in the PFL in their scheduled 4 p.m. encounter with Global.

In its previous two games in front of its home town fans, Davao only got two points following a pair of draws with FC Meralco Manila, 2-2, on June 21 and with Ilocos United FC, 0-0, on June 25.

And including their 0-0 stalemate with Stallion Laguna FC on June 18 in Biñan, the Aguilas have been held to three consecutiv­e draws.

While they are not completely looking down on themselves with the campaign they are having so far, still the Aguilas are hoping that the gates would finally open for them in terms of winning consistent­ly.

“It has been a frustratin­g campaign so far as we are putting ourselves in positions to win but cannot finish them. But we have to go over it and just press on,” Davao coach Gary Philips was quoted as saying during their series of draw results.

Looking to add to the frustratio­n of Davao and prevent it from breaking through is Global, itself angling to establish some consistenc­y amid an “up and down” campaign in the national football league to date.

Currently third running with 10 points off a record of 3-1-2 in six games, Global tries to make up for lost ground, including the recent loss it absorbed at the hands of now-league leading JPV Marikina FC, 2-1, last Sunday.

Against JPV, Global fell behind early and played catch-up most of the way. It was able to come within one point at the 69th minute after a Sekou Sylla goal off the corner. But that was the closest it would get before slumping to its second defeat of the season.

“We have to adjust one step at a time. It’s a long process,” said new Global coach Akbar Nawas after their game against JPV.

Tickets for the Davao AguilasGlo­bal Cebu match are available at the stadium.

Meanwhile, also playing today at the Panaad Park and Football Stadium in Bacolod City are Ceres- Negros FC and Stallion Laguna.

Host Ceres ( 2- 1- 1) is coming off a 3-1 win over Kaya FCMakati while Stallion ( 0- 3- 3) drew, 1-1, with Meralco Manila previously. —
